成功登录后如何重定向到页面?

Den*_*ail 7 c# asp.net .net-4.0

我是Web表单开发的新手,在VS 2010中使用ASP.NET Web应用程序模板创建的项目.在用户成功登录后,我希望用户重定向到我创建的页面.如何修改我的项目以在登录后重定向用户?任何样本/教程/等都非常感谢.

谢谢!

Kar*_*oll 11

要在用户登录时简单地重定向到新页面,请使用登录控件的DestinationPageUrl属性...假设您正在使用该Login控件.

如果您需要执行更高级的操作,可以使用控件的OnLoggedIn事件处理程序Login手动执行重定向,或者为事件日志记录添加任何代码等.

如果您已经推出了自己的登录控件,并且只是使用文本框和按钮控件之类的东西,那么在您的Button_Click活动中,您可以使用Response.Redirect("DestinationHere");将用户带到新页面.


Ort*_*iga 5

检查登录后:

Response.Redirect("url");
Run Code Online (Sandbox Code Playgroud)